WebSep 1, 2005 · In summary, a scaling analysis of a water-cooled Reactor Cavity Cooling System (RCCS) system was performed based on generic information on the RCCS design … WebThe primary functions of the Reactor Cavity Cooling System (RCCS) are to protect the concrete structure surrounding the reactor vessel from overheating during all modes of operation and to provide alternate means of removing reactor heat when neither the Primary Cooling System (PCS) nor the Shutdown Cooling System (SCS) is available.

WebThe Reactor Cavity Cooling System (RCCS) is a safety system designed to transfer the core decay heat reliably to the environment under all situations as part of the Next Generation Nuclear Plant (NGNP) gas-cooled thermal reactor design. It is also a crosscutting shutdown heat removal system concept considered for a range of other advanced ... WebThe RCCS design consists of continuous closed regions; one is an ex-reactor pressure vessel (RPV) region and another is a cooling region having heat transfer area to ambient air assumed at 40 (°C). The RCCS uses a novel shape to efficiently remove the heat released from the RPV with radiation and natural convection.
